The key to the purchase of TPU hot melt adhesive film is the correct selection

    Famous for its durability, TPU hot melt adhesive film combines many valuable properties from rubber to plastic, mainly in the following aspects.

    1. TPU hot melt adhesive film has a wide range of hardness, but it still has good rubber elasticity and elongation under high hardness.

    2. High resistance to scissors, tearing and tensile movement. Under the hardness of rubber materials, their tensile working strength and tear strength are much higher than those of general-purpose rubber; under the hardness of plastics, the impact of TPU hot melt adhesive film Strength and bending structural strength requirements are much higher than plastics.

    3. Strong wear resistance, TPU hot melt adhesive film is used in shoe villages, and enjoys the good name of "wear-resistant and rubber".

    4. The oil resistance of polyester polyurethane elastomer is not lower than that of nitrile rubber, which is equivalent to polysulfide rubber.

    5. Excellent ozone resistance.

    The key to the purchase of TPU hot melt adhesive film is the correct selection

    The so-called treatment requires the right medicine, and the same is true for the use of TPU hot melt adhesive film materials and film composite materials. Only by compounding can the true adhesion of the TPU hot melt adhesive film be achieved. Different materials and surfaces have different properties, so the principles of the bonding machines they use are different. According to the properties of the materials to be bonded, the ideal bonding effect can only be obtained by choosing the right one.

    bonding temperature and time.

    In the use of TPU hot melt adhesive film, the bonding temperature is a particularly important factor, because the TPU hot melt adhesive film begins to melt at a certain temperature, so special attention should be paid. If the glue temperature is too low, it will cause insufficient melting of the hot melt glue powder, poor fluidity, and affect the bonding effect. If the glue temperature is too high, the TPU hot melt adhesive film will melt too much. If the hot pressing time is not adjusted in time, the glue layer will penetrate too much and the glue layer will lack glue. It should be noted that the operation time of the hot melt adhesive film bonding is adjusted according to the temperature. When the temperature is higher, the time is shorter. When the temperature is low, the time needs to be extended accordingly.

TPU hot melt adhesive film vs anaerobic adhesive: "Scene flexibility" difference in automotive interior bonding
2025-09-11
​From the perspective of curing conditions, TPU hot melt adhesive film does not need to rely on special environments, while anaerobic adhesives are severely restricted by "auerobicity". The curing principle of anaerobic glue is to undergo polymerization under conditions of lack of oxygen and catalyzed by metal ions (such as iron and copper). If it is in an environment where air circulation or metal substrates are not available, the curing speed will be greatly slowed down or even unable to cure. In automotive interiors, most bonding scenarios are "open" (such as bonding the door panel skin to PP substrate, and the ceiling fabric to the sponge), the air can freely contact the bonding surface, and the substrate is mostly non-metallic (PP, ABS, fabric, etc.), lacking metal ion catalysis, and additional catalyst is required when using anaerobic glue, and the curing time is as long as several hours, which is difficult to meet the needs of industrial production. The TPU hot melt adhesive film only needs to be melted by heating (120-160℃) and can be cured after pressurization and cooling. It does not need to rely on the ambient oxygen concentration or the base material. It can be cured stably in open or closed bonding scenarios, and the curing time only takes a few dozen seconds to a few minutes, adapting to the fast-paced needs of the interior production line.
